Something id like to add. Ive never set up at a card show, but having to been to card shows I know that it's helpful if the seller asks if there is anything I'm looking for. Not being pushy, just a simple "hey how are ya? What are you looking for?" ....i have a very specific collection and there have been times where what I was looking for isn't in the case or on the table due to lack of room, but ends up being in a bag or box behind the table.
